Milton Elementary Read to Raise initiative to host adult book swap extravaganza Mar. 4

Get ready for a night of literary delight as the Milton Elementary Read to Raise initiative kicks off with an exciting Book Swap for adults! This unique event invites everyone, excluding kids, to join in a celebration of reading, community, and support for elementary schools.

Event Details:

  • Kick-off Date: March 4, 2024
  • Time: 6:30 p.m. – 9:30 p.m.
  • Location: Steel & Rye

The evening promises to be a fantastic blend of camaraderie, literary exchange, and community support. Attendees are encouraged to bring a book and take a book, fostering a spirit of sharing and expanding the joy of reading.

Supporting Our Elementary Schools:

Beyond the joy of swapping books and socializing, the event holds a deeper purpose—to support Milton’s elementary schools. The funds raised through the 50/50 raffle and cash bar will contribute to educational initiatives, making a positive impact on the learning experiences of local students.
